Brandon C. Seglem, 48, a longtime resident of Swarthmore passed away on July 15, 2019 at his home. Brandon was a graduate of Strath Haven High School, class of 1989 and was a longtime volunteer firefighter and EMT with several Delaware County Fire Companies. He was never more in his element than when fighting a fire or assisting an accident victim where he was caring and calm in a crisis.
Brandon was recently employed by the Chimney Cricket Inc. in Woodlyn, but worked as an Firefighter/Emergency Medical Technician most of his life. He also loved animals and was an avid fan of the Philly sports teams, especially the Eagles.
